From 65d76b665e3dcdbe520a64c11efa29e26a1da8b2 Mon Sep 17 00:00:00 2001 From: Tee KOBAYASHI Date: Sat, 2 Apr 2022 13:35:50 +0900 Subject: [PATCH] libbsd: Update to 0.11.6 --- packages/libbsd/build.sh | 6 +++--- .../libbsd/no-need_transparent_libmd.patch | 20 +++++++++++++++++++ 2 files changed, 23 insertions(+), 3 deletions(-) create mode 100644 packages/libbsd/no-need_transparent_libmd.patch diff --git a/packages/libbsd/build.sh b/packages/libbsd/build.sh index f9c928d6c..a8b82579b 100644 --- a/packages/libbsd/build.sh +++ b/packages/libbsd/build.sh @@ -2,10 +2,10 @@ TERMUX_PKG_HOMEPAGE=https://libbsd.freedesktop.org TERMUX_PKG_DESCRIPTION="utility functions from BSD systems" TERMUX_PKG_LICENSE="BSD 3-Clause" TERMUX_PKG_MAINTAINER="@termux" -TERMUX_PKG_VERSION=0.10.0 -TERMUX_PKG_REVISION=1 +TERMUX_PKG_VERSION=0.11.6 TERMUX_PKG_SRCURL=https://libbsd.freedesktop.org/releases/libbsd-$TERMUX_PKG_VERSION.tar.xz -TERMUX_PKG_SHA256=34b8adc726883d0e85b3118fa13605e179a62b31ba51f676136ecb2d0bc1a887 +TERMUX_PKG_SHA256=19b38f3172eaf693e6e1c68714636190c7e48851e45224d720b3b5bc0499b5df +TERMUX_PKG_DEPENDS="libmd" TERMUX_PKG_BREAKS="libbsd-dev" TERMUX_PKG_REPLACES="libbsd-dev" TERMUX_PKG_BUILD_IN_SRC=true diff --git a/packages/libbsd/no-need_transparent_libmd.patch b/packages/libbsd/no-need_transparent_libmd.patch new file mode 100644 index 000000000..26daa94ab --- /dev/null +++ b/packages/libbsd/no-need_transparent_libmd.patch @@ -0,0 +1,20 @@ +--- a/configure.ac ++++ b/configure.ac +@@ -105,7 +105,6 @@ + AC_SEARCH_LIBS([MD5Update], [md], [ + AS_IF([test "x$ac_cv_search_MD5Update" != "xnone required"], [ + MD5_LIBS="$MD5_LIBS $ac_cv_search_MD5Update" +- need_transparent_libmd=yes + ]) + ], [ + AC_MSG_ERROR([cannot find required MD5 functions in libc or libmd]) +--- a/configure ++++ b/configure +@@ -15969,7 +15969,6 @@ + then : + + MD5_LIBS="$MD5_LIBS $ac_cv_search_MD5Update" +- need_transparent_libmd=yes + + fi +